Sure thing

It doesn’t have a name right now, but I can picture it best in Arizona. It takes on the sort of vibrant, and vertical urban core that Phoenix never had while maintaining a mostly modern/ postmodern skyline; atypical of most Sun Belt cities such as Los Angeles, Dallas, and Houston. Now I decided to put a small river through the downtown area before I knew exactly where I wanted this city to be set. There for, I will cover that up by saying that it was a man made river created in the sixties. (I know Phoenix is actually doing something like this at the moment so It’s not all that far fetched.)

This art deco tower was built in the thirties and remained the tallest until 1984 when One Arizona Place was finished.





This art deco tower was built after its taller cousin a couple blocks away, so it never got to be a tallest. However it was the second tallest until the sixties, and as you can see, the design in attributed to the Tower Life building in San Antonio.




This complex has an interesting history. It was originally just the shorter tower minus the slanted roof back in 1972. However, in 1993 a prominent tech company bought the tower along with the rest of the block. They then decided to add the slanted roof along with a taller twin. During the tech bust in the early 2000’s the company was able to stay afloat and still remains a strong presence today.




Other than that the city has a large film industry as well as a tourist industry. It is home to its share of fortune 500 companies, and with a growing university, it maintains a young cosmopolitan feel.
